Lemnis Gate

released on Sep 28, 2021

Lemnis Gate presents a revolutionary new way to play a First-Person Shooter with its unique time travel gameplay mechanics. Spanned over multiple rounds, players take turns altering the future in this strategic turn-based mind-bending experience.

An interesting experiment but it doesn't really work. The simple act of moving around feels terrible with the craziest amount of head-bob/shake I have ever experienced.

Cool concept of a competition with temporary clones, which appeared for the first time in the "Quantum League". But the gameplay is too "strategy", most of it is top-down, too little action.

One of the most intimidating games I've ever played. More in common with competitive fighting games than a 'regular' FPS. It badly needs a compelling single-player mode to introduce its systems over a longer period of time.

This game is basically 4d chess. You really have to plan out each move carefully. It takes a bit to fully understand but once you do it's quite a fun and enjoyable game. It is really confusing in the beginning though. I felt this could've been a lot better given a few tweaks but it's far from a bad game. I do heavily dislike the points system though.
